thanks for the new thread! I have my first dating scan next week at 7 weeks! is that normal? what do i do to prepare for it? just drink water and enjoy?
Do you know what sort of scan it is? If transvaginal then no need to have a full bladder, that’s only for transabdominal scans. Usually at 7 weeks it would be transvaginal (internal). Interesting they date from 7 weeks!! More accurate to date after 9 weeks from looking at the literature (I’m sad and read this sort of stuff)

im from australia! they said weeks 6 onwards is ok to go in but i was like "is it?"
Yep totally normal for Aus! Seven weeks is a great time to do the dating scan as if your dates are off slightly and you go at six weeks they might not be able to see heartbeat etc even though everything is fine.
